Title 9 : Commerce and Trade

Chapter 063 : Consumer Protection

Subchapter 001D : Third-Party Discount Membership Programs

(Cite as: 9 V.S.A. § 2470dd)
  • § 2470dd. Periodic notices

    (a) A person who periodically charges a consumer for a third-party discount membership program shall send the consumer a notice of the charge no less frequently than every three months from the date of initial enrollment that clearly and conspicuously discloses:

    (1) a description of the program;

    (2) the name of the third-party discount membership program and the name and address of the seller of the program;

    (3) the cost of the program, including the amount of any periodic charges, how often such charges are imposed, and the method of payment;

    (4) the right to cancel and to terminate the program, which shall be no more restrictive than as required by section 2470ee of this subchapter, and a toll-free number and e-mail address that can be used to cancel the membership; and

    (5) the maximum length of membership, as described in section 2470ff of this subchapter.

    (b) The notice specified in subsection (a) of this section:

    (1) shall be sent:

    (A) to the consumer’s last known e-mail address, if the consumer enrolled in the third-party discount membership program online or by e-mail, with the subject line, “IMPORTANT INFORMATION ABOUT YOUR DISCOUNT PROGRAM BILLING,” or substantially similar words, provided that the sender takes reasonable steps to verify that the e-mail has been opened; or

    (B) otherwise by first-class mail to the consumer’s last known mailing address, with the heading on the enclosure and outside envelope, “IMPORTANT INFORMATION ABOUT YOUR DISCOUNT PROGRAM BILLING,” or substantially similar words; and

    (2) shall not include any solicitation or advertising. (Added 2011, No. 109 (Adj. Sess.), § 1, eff. May 8, 2012; amended 2015, No. 128 (Adj. Sess.), § E.1.)
